Buffalo Paradise produce songs dripping with seafoam. Unafraid to get a crowd moving, this Sydney-based outfit leads with punchy vocals, thumping basslines, and driving rock rhythms, all coupled with laid back harmonies and surfy guitar leads that transport you to crystalline seas by sandy shores.
The band ended 2021 on a high, releasing their self-titled debut single ‘Buffalo Paradise’ which gained high praise from the industry. Triple j’s Declan Byrne was a big fan of the track, exclaiming: “What a freakin good time! Get me to my summer holidays nowwww”. The song also struck a chord with music publications Australian Music Scene, Pinnies and HappyMag, receiving very positive reviews and features on the sites. The biggest win for the release was the music video, directed by Joel Ludemann, earnt a play on ABC’s program Rage. Buffalo Paradise played a sold-out single launch show at The Chippo Hotel in December 2021, capping off a massive year for the band.
The joy-spreading indie outfit’s second single ‘Promises’ is set to release on February 4, with a single launch show at Waywards (The Bank Hotel) to follow one week later, on Feb 11. The band are also working on a music video with director Joel Ludemann, to be released at a later date.
